Summary/Abstract: Purpose of Article. The purpose of this research aims to study and analyze the work of Zenko Foundation (Ukraine) and its subdivision Zenko Gallery. The article provides a comprehensive analysis of the concept proposed for this exhibition. The research was conducted in the example of the project Love contemporary, which was organized by Zenko Gallery. This work shows the relationship between the artist, the curator and the viewer. Methodology. The methodological basis of the article is a comprehensive analysis of social, cultural and art structural models. The author uses contemporary methodological provisions in forming public opinion in the context of dual model based on the artist and the viewer. The semiotics approach defines the research of contemporary art as a new form in domestic representativeness. The dialectical method helps to understand the degree of rationality in the proposed concept, where the dominance of the realistic approach is changing to symbolic perception. The method of schematization and modeling with analytical knowledge is also used. Scientific Novelty. The research novelty is in expanding the ideas about the role of private funds in art and their influence on social and cultural environment in the state. Relationship of the topic with scientific programs. This work is a continuation of other research about Zenko Foundation experience. The article is dedicated to the issues of communication processes between exhibition visitors and artists, more precisely their works of art. It has been proven that during the current stage of cultural processes happening in Ukraine the intermediary function of curator between the artist and the audience is vital. Curator serves as a rebroadcaster of the exhibition’s main idea through word, a concept for it. This, in its turn, helps the visitor to perceive contemporary art. Conclusions. As a result, we conclude that the role of each of these objects has its value in building a general concept and becomes an integral part of the main action, that is, in fact, the project. With the emergence of more diverse cultural events in a wide range of viewers, the interest in contemporary Ukrainian art and national culture increases.
